MSNBC has articles on two important announcements from NASA this week. On Monday NASA announced its plans for a base on the moon with a permanent manned presence by 2024, four years after returning to the moon. The base will likely be located at one of the poles. Today there was the announcement of the possible discovery of flowing water on the surface of Mars by observing changing features within gullies on the Martian surface.
With the arrival of the Mars Reconnaissance Orbiter and its powerful HiRise camera, if flash floods occur on Mars its likely only a matter time before one is photographed.
